Forsys Metals Notes Receivable Calculation

Notes Receivable is an unconditional promise to receive a definite sum of money at a future date(s) within one year of the balance sheet date or the normal operating cycle, whichever is longer.

Forsys Metals Business Description

Other Exchanges FOSYF:USAF2T:Germany
Address 20 Adelaide Street East, Suite 200, Toronto, ON, CAN, M5C 2T6
Forsys Metals Corp is engaged in the acquisition, exploration, and development of mineral properties in Namibia, Africa. The Company's operations are focused on its uranium projects, including the Norasa Uranium Project, Valencia Uranium Project, and Namibplaas Uranium Project.
